I.D. Systems’ receives “allowance of patent” for advanced cargo sensor

March 2, 2015

I.D. Systems said it has received a “notice of allowance from the U.S. Patent and Trademark Office for a patent on an advanced cargo sensing system for dry van trailers and intermodal containers.

The technology integrates a battery-powered, light-based sensor with an ultrasonic cargo detector to improve cargo sensing accuracy, maximize device battery life, and provide loaded/unloaded data without the need for an external door sensor.

“With this enhancement, our VeriWise trailer management system will provide critical, accurate information on loading-unloading cycle times for dry van trailers and intermodal containers—with cost-effective installation and minimal maintenance—to help our customers maximize their return on investment in their transportation assets,” said Kenneth Ehrman, chairman and CEO, in a statement.

“We believe this addition to our patent portfolio will significantly enhance our competitive advantages in the dry van and intermodal container segments of our transportation asset management business,” he added.
